Path: utzoo!mnetor!uunet!lll-winken!lll-lcc!ames!nrl-cmf!cmcl2!brl-adm!adm!Michael_Krause.ROCH@Xerox.COM From: Michael_Krause.ROCH@Xerox.COM Newsgroups: comp.lang.pascal Subject: Re: TP4.0 Tool boxes (question) Message-ID: <12075@brl-adm.ARPA> Date: 2 Mar 88 17:22:13 GMT Sender: news@brl-adm.ARPA Lines: 12 The old toolboxes can be "UPGRADEd" so they work just fine with Turbo 4.0. The new Toolboxes offer a few new procedures like "FLUSHFILE, FLUSHINDEX and 2 others I can't remember off hand and also a new, higher level set of procedures for opening, flushing, accessing and updating datasets. SORT is also new. The only difference between the old and new datasets worth noteing is in the (required) Status field (field one of each record) in that it is now a LongInt to allow you to have over 2 billion records in any dataset.
